There are a variety of factors that determine the cost of building a deck. Typical items and factors affecting these costs include:
- your location
- type of materials
Cost Factor #1 - Proximity to Urban Centers
Generally speaking the closer you are to larger urban areas the higher the cost of labor. This translates into higher costs for hiring a contractor. On the other hand, material costs can be more competitive if you are in a large area where there are several large suppliers.
Cost Factor #2 - Proximity to where materials are produced
It should be no surprise that lumber and material costs are higher in places like Hawaii where things have to be shipped across vast distances from where they are manufactured.
On the mainland, most areas rural and urban are well serviced with building materials. But in some very remote areas such as Alaska, and the Yukon in Canada, builders may have to have certain materials shipped up or local supply yards may not offer the same diverse and broad selection of materials. This can increase costs.
Cost Factor #3 - Materials
The other key factor that affects the costs of building a deck is the materials used. Pressure treated lumber is less expensive than cedar or redwood. Vinyl railings or aluminum railings are more expensive than wood railings.
Composite decking materials and exterior vinyl deck floor coverings are more expensive than wood. The final building cost will be a combination of all three components.
In our building cost summary we have tried to provide a cost per square foot for materials only (you build yourself) and for labor and materials (you hire a builder). The costs are based on wood decks and are stated in a range which accounts for the low end minimalist pressure treated deck to the mid range cedar or redwood deck.
They do not include such higher end customization such as composite decking or aluminum or glass railings. The figures we have used for the costs of building decks are an average based on the messages we receive from our visitors.
It may not be scientific, but we think it is very helpful if you are trying to budget for your deck building project. And we think it is pretty close to the truth.
